Understanding Liver Function Tests (LFTs) in the UK
In the UK, Liver Function Tests (LFTs) play a crucial role in evaluating liver health and are commonly requested by medical professionals to assess various liver-related conditions. These tests involve measuring the levels of specific enzymes and proteins in the blood, providing valuable insights into the liver’s functionality. LFTs are often included as part of routine blood tests, enabling early detection of potential issues such as hepatitis, cirrhosis, or even toxic damage.
One key aspect to consider with LFTs is the interpretation of results in the context of a patient’s medical history and symptoms. Elevated levels of enzymes like alanine aminotransferase (ALT) and aspartate aminotransferase (AST) may indicate liver inflammation or injury, while increased bilirubin levels can suggest biliary tract problems. Additionally, assessing cholesterol levels through UK cholesterol blood tests is essential, as high cholesterol is a risk factor for liver disease and cardiovascular conditions. Medical professionals must analyse LFT results holistically to make accurate diagnoses and develop appropriate treatment plans.
Interpreting Cholesterol Levels: A Key Component of LFTs
Interpreting cholesterol levels is a crucial aspect of liver function tests (LFTs) and holds significant importance in assessing a patient’s overall health, especially in the UK. Cholesterol blood tests play a vital role in diagnosing and managing various liver conditions. Total cholesterol is measured, categorised as HDL (good) or LDL (bad), and evaluated against established guidelines to ensure optimal health.
LDL cholesterol levels above 4.0 mmol/L are considered high, increasing the risk of heart disease and requiring intervention. Conversely, HDL levels above 1.0 mmol/L are beneficial, as these lipoproteins help remove LDL from arteries. Medical professionals in the UK should consider these interpretations when diagnosing liver issues, such as fatty liver disease or more severe conditions like cirrhosis, as abnormal cholesterol profiles can be an early indicator of underlying problems.
Best Practices for Conducting and Documenting Blood Tests
Conducting and documenting blood tests, such as the UK cholesterol blood test, requires meticulous care and accurate record-keeping. Best practices involve ensuring proper venipuncture techniques to minimise discomfort and maximise sample integrity. Medical professionals should use sterile, suitable collection vessels, and apply appropriate tourniquets to prevent contamination and ensure accurate results.
Documenting the process is vital for maintaining patient safety and quality care. This includes recording the date, time, and location of the test; the patient’s full name, unique identifier, and relevant medical history; as well as detailed information about the collection method, volume, and any observations made during the procedure. Accurate documentation supports data integrity, facilitates tracking of individual patient health trends, and aids in clinical decision-making.
